When enabling lazy loading the output path of assets inside engines changes as everything is put inside an engines-dist folder. Is there a way to have the output path be the same or do I need to create a helper/util for that manually? How are others solving this?
There's no way to make these things equal @sebastianhelbig because they're different on output level. You can see that on the Ember Engines Guides. What you can do is create a helper with a simple if/else to cover these two and easy scenarios - lazy and eager engines ; )
